The securom name/brand is totally written off, saying you are using securom on your product is like painting a giant target on yourself saying we don't care about the customer.

Look at fallout 3, used dvd check securom but still people skipped it/hit it/etc... Well... to be fair it was just as bad because I couldn't install fallout 3 at first because securom decided to decide I had violated it. Thank god bethesda have a brain and added a secret work around that if you run the setup.exe directly off the dvd and if you run fo3.exe from the main game directory securom isn't even used.

Rockstar used same copy protection on GTA IV. As a fool, I bought the game on the release day, actually pre-order it, then had all kinds of issues with DRM. Had to disable network, virtual drives, and stop using other programs I bought in order to play the game.

Then I admit, I found and download an illegal copy wich by passed all secur ROM and online authentications stuff. Game worked.

Am I illegal using a pirate copy? I own the game and can't run it, plus I have to disable various things. Pirate copy work without disable anything. And I wonder:
Why I bother to support their work and buy any game with DRM protection and have various of problems, while other people out there can play the game offline for FREE and with NO ISSUES.

I had FIFA 2009 too, and I read that use same protection. Never installed it to my PC, I gift it to my nephew.

I will never buy a DRM protected game again.
